Michael J. Rubio (born August 24, 1977[1]) is a former California State Senator representing the 16th Senate District before resigning on February 22, 2013.[2] He previously served as Fifth District Kern County Supervisor representing the communities of Arvin, Lamont, and East Bakersfield.
